Output ebf10db80ef726a2e0a2afa3449439b7d50b2fb2b4089c93401d05dcb5431b73:1

value
17697960214
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 fa7aa60aeb5e12ddd56dcba834dd5d5a8549a84d OP_EQUALVERIFY OP_CHECKSIG
address
1PqQrjTW3e8vSK6bkNsRHFtKrKppuJeRSR
transaction
ebf10db80ef726a2e0a2afa3449439b7d50b2fb2b4089c93401d05dcb5431b73
spent
true